On May 28, 2006, Tucson Police Officer Gary Schad and his K-9 partner, Miko, were on the trail of a suspected carjacker. Miko pursued the suspect who jumped from a 30 foot overpass, and Miko followed. Miko was put to sleep as a result of the serious injuries he sustained. The Reid Park Dog Park was dedicated as Mikos' Corner in his honor.
